微服务蜂巢 | 云原生一周资讯

点击上面“蓝字”关注我们!

云原生周资讯

一、Spring Cloud发布Hoxton.M3版本,增加基于Reactive服务发现客户端

10月5日Spring Cloud官方发布Hoxton.M3版本,在新版本中,Spring Cloud Netflix、Spring Cloud Zookeeper、Spring Cloud Consul、Spring Cloud Kubernetes分别增加了对Reactive服务发现客户端的支持,可以直接使用@ReactiveDiscoveryClient实现。

Spring Cloud Commons提供了@EnableDiscoveryClient注解。默认情况下,Spring Cloud将同时提供阻塞和响应式服务发现客户端。您可以通过设置spring.cloud.discovery.blocking.enabled = false或spring.cloud.discovery.reactive.enabled = false轻松禁用反应式客户端。

Spring 5中最重大的一个升级就是引入了反应式编程,模块名称为spring-webflux,以Reactor为基础,但是自从推出以来,并未得到广泛应用。

ServiceComb是基于Vert.x实现的微服务框架,一出世就已经支持反应式编程。Vert.x比Reactor推出时间要早,并且更为活跃。

更多内容:

https://spring.io/blog/2019/10/05/spring-cloud-hoxton-m3-is-now-available

二、servicecomb-mesher发布1.6.3版本

Servicecomb-mesher 是 Apache servicecomb 的服务网格项目。使用 go 语言基于 go-chassis 开源框架实现,go-chassis 框架以插件的形式支持负载均衡、流量控制、调用链追踪、熔断降级、服务治理、动态配置管理等微服务能力。mesher目前支持sidecar和edgeservice两种运行模式。支持服务间使用http、grpc协议通信,有良好的可扩展性,用户可自行扩展自己的协议。mesher以调用链的形式处理请求,可以根据配置自由裁剪处理函数。在控制面mesher天然能够接入apache servicecomb微服务体系。并对当前主流的service-mesh具有兼容性,支持kubernetes,可接入Istio。

更多内容:

https://mp.weixin.qq.com/s/-OdSutUhaGPrQZ8mTZFYyw

三、人工智能和微服务如何打造未来的可靠企业?

Martin Henley发表了一篇文章,描述了人工智能可以使微服务架构中遇到的挑战得以缓解,包括自我修复和自我防御能力。

负载预测:了解系统上的负载并在负载发生之前对其进行处理,可以使系统在需要之前配置更多的资源。资源的提供不仅限于网络和正在运行的任务数量。

衰减检测:异常检测已内置在许多监视服务中,可有效检测峰值,负载和异常行为;但是,很难检测服务衰减。AI可以帮助系统识别服务是否随着时间的流逝而做出不同反应,以及造成这种衰退的原因是什么。通过研究具有连续性问题的微服务集群,它还可以更有效地识别错误。

资源计划:随着微服务的规模和复杂性的增长,云的使用也随之增加。使用智能资源管理进行预先计划的能力可以节省大量成本,同时保持稳定和强大的服务。

安全性:通过基于已知行为发现攻击模式,安全性已在许多地方利用了AI。在网络和数据库级别上利用这些功能可以提高授权人员执行操作的安全性。

更多内容:

https://devops.com/how-ai-and-microservices-create-a-reliable-enterprise-of-the-future/

四、谷歌表示 Knative 不会捐赠给任何基金会

近日在谷歌高层的战略公告中,产品经理兼 Knative 指导委员会成员 Donna Malayeri 明确表示 Knative 将不会捐赠给任何基金会。

                                             

业内众多大佬表示失望。包括Kubeless的创建者Sebastien Goasguen和Linkerd 的William Morgan。

更多内容:

https://groups.google.com/forum/#!topic/knative-dev/YmL2vgMC4rc

五、Istio进行了安全更新Update - ISTIO-SECURITY-2019-005

10月8日,Istio发布了三个新版本:1.1.16、1.2.7和1.3.2。这些新的Istio版本解决了一些漏洞,这些漏洞可以被用来进行DoS攻击,攻击者可以发送一个请求,请求的header可以包含成千上万个小的header,以消耗CPU达到攻击的效果。

更多内容: 

https://istio.io/news/2019/istio-security-2019-005/

线下活动预报

10月18日  华为云开发者沙龙-北京站

Get 《微服务架构中的一致性最佳实践》

扫下方二维码,报名参加吧!

留言福利 + 能力提升

什么是反应式编程?

反应式编程可以应用在哪些场景?

转发本文至朋友圈 并点击文末“写留言”回答问题

留言区点赞数排名第1的同学

将获得实体书籍《微服务架构与实践》一本

PS:本活动截止时间为 下周一(10月21日)下午16:00 获奖结果将于同日发文公布,请多多关注~

活动最终解释权归微服务蜂巢所有。

1

END

上周精彩 

1.多云架构落地设计和实施方案

2.当中台遇上DDD,我们该如何设计微服务?

3.服务网格实践之servicecomb-mesher

扫码加小助手

进群聊技术

你点的每个赞,我都认真当成了喜欢

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值